WebOpening .csv files directly in Excel may be harmful, better to select Data > From text file and run the import wizard. So instead we can associate .csv files with txtfile (the default … WebOpening .csv files directly in Excel may be harmful, better to select Data > From text file and run the import wizard. So instead we can associate .csv files with txtfile (the default text editor, typically notepad): C:\> ASSOC .csv=txtfile. List all the current file associationa and back them up to a text file:

Select … my heart is heavy deathWebJan 20, 2024 · If you double-select a script file with an extension that has no association, the Open With dialog box appears. Select wscript or cscript, and then select Always use this program to open this file type. This registers wscript.exe or cscript.exe as the default script host for files of this file type.
